Jelena's 2nd round interview
By Pierre Cantin
Date: 19/10/2001
Here is a very brief interview given by Jelena after her win
against Chanda Rubin in the second round of the Swisscom
Challenge in Zurich.
Was it a tough
match?
Yea but I played her six months ago so that was also tough,
and I've been here for a few days, and not to play till the
last day that's possible is tough, but you know, it's
something you have to deal with, and now that it's over and
done with, I'm happy.
(Inaudible question)
I think when she started complaining a little bit, I think
that was just concentration. I don't think it was my serve
really, I had two or three points for 4-1, and then I was two
breaks down, 4-3 and a break down again like I was in the
first, so it's just I think mental more than anything.
Are you happy with your year?
Yea I am pretty happy with the way it has gone.
My goal wasn't to be in the top ten this year, but that's
where I am right now, and you know, to win as many tournaments
as I have also wasn't my goal, but the year has been really
good for me and I have had really good results on all sorts of
surfaces.
How did you find the surface here?
A little slow I think. The other indoor tournaments that we've
been playing at I think were a lot quicker than this one was,
but you know, it's something I've gotten used to and I think
it suits my game.
